Meanwhile, Bidhannagar police of neighboring district of Kolkata has now shared a six year old video of Virat Kohli. In this video, Virat is facing the bouncer from Mitchell Starc.
This is a video taken during the Gavaskar-Border Trophy of 2018. While trying to avoid Mitchell Starc's bouncer, the ball hit Virat's helmet. Kohli is seen bending down for a moment, but the next moment he gets up and takes off his helmet to see where the ball hit. Then he raises his hands to signal to his teammates and opponents that he is fine. Now the question arises that why did the police remember the India-Australia series and that too six years old video of Virat Kohli. Let us tell you about it.

What is the whole matter?
In fact, the Bidhannagar police included a video message at the end of the 12-second reel. In which it was said that “A helmet always protects you, just like a bat is necessary on the playground. “Always wear a helmet, whether on the road or on the playground.” Virat Kohli is known for his discipline. The police is trying to give this message that people should drive their vehicles with full discipline while coming on the road. Otherwise a major accident can occur. A senior officer of Bidhannagar police said, “We have always stressed on the need to wear a helmet, which can be life-saving in any road accident. We used Virat Kohli to convey the same message to the people so that it could become more acceptable among the people by seeing a living example of his ideal.”
